Gucci less 1Gucci Group, criticized by fashion journalists last year for risking its main brand’s cachet, made “less ostentatious” handbags ( really?) as shoppers demanded tamer styles in the recession, Chief Executive Officer Robert Polet said.

Gucci’s new Pelham and Jackie “you need to see these economic”  handbags are “more subdued” than boom-year models, because consumers don’t like to flaunt their money at a time of an economic crisis ( wow! this is news), Polet told journalists today on the sidelines of parent companyPPR SA’s post-earnings Paris press conference.

“The bags don’t scream Gucci ( and so what?), they don’t flaunt the logos (come to Nigeria to see them at local markets),” Polet said of the new design for the $3,100 Jackie handbag ( now you see what I mean by these new ‘economic’ handbags). “Yet the shape is instantly recognizable as Gucci.” He also said the brand’s sales staff  had been instructed to be “less pushy” during the economic crisis – (really, how do you push someone to fork out $9,900 for a handbag?).
